diff --git a/src/main/java/no/nibio/vips/logic/service/LogicService.java b/src/main/java/no/nibio/vips/logic/service/LogicService.java
index 2124eac211242d6a67130b398c1df59d290dfddc..c47fed1d2da6cff7ae3486c887a31cffed17deeb 100755
--- a/src/main/java/no/nibio/vips/logic/service/LogicService.java
+++ b/src/main/java/no/nibio/vips/logic/service/LogicService.java
@@ -124,7 +124,7 @@ public class LogicService {
     @GET
     @Path("forecastresults/{forecastConfigurationId}/csv")
     @GZIP
-    @Produces("text/plain;charset=UTF-8")
+    @Produces("text/csv;charset=UTF-8")
     public Response getForecastResultsCSV(
             @PathParam("forecastConfigurationId") Long forecastConfigurationId,
             @QueryParam("userUUID") String userUUID
@@ -153,7 +153,6 @@ public class LogicService {
                     {
                         line += "," + valueMap.get(parameters.get(i));
                     }
-                    line += "\n";
                     return line;
                 }).collect(Collectors.joining("\n"));